What do you say to nominate someone for an award?

Write what great things your colleagues are doing • Be specific in how the nominee met the award criteria • Give specific examples that explain why someone deserves to be recognized. Review and ask for clarification about nomination criteria. It’s the quality not quantity of the nominations! Follow the directions!

Why Winning an award is important?

Awards recognise the hard work and achievements of your employees so winning one can help boost staff morale and improve motivation. Employees are focused on what’s great about the company they work for and can feel proud to be a part of it.

How do you write a good award submission?

How to write an awards submission that judges will actually read

  1. Look at your awards submission from the awards judges’ point of view. Some judges will be reading hundreds of submissions.
  2. Make your awards submission a story.
  3. Put your customers in the story.
  4. Don’t rush your entry.
  5. Back your submission with PROOF.
